What Makes a Window Company Townsend ON Worth Choosing?
Beyond the business model, certain qualities separate exceptional window companies from average ones. If you're evaluating options in Townsend ON or anywhere across Hamilton, Burlington, Stoney Creek, Grimsby, and surrounding areas, these factors matter most.
Licensed and insured operation. This isn't optional. A fully licensed and insured window company protects you legally and financially. If someone gets injured on your property or if work is damaged, you have recourse. Many homeowners skip this check and regret it later. Always verify licensing before inviting anyone onto your property.
Direct communication with the owner or lead installer. You want someone who can explain material choices, discuss your budget honestly, and commit to quality. When a sales representative is simply taking orders to hit quotas, your project gets deprioritized once the contract is signed. Owners have pride in their work and reputation to protect.
Transparent pricing without hidden costs. Quality window and door installation should be straightforward. You should understand exactly what you're paying for: materials, labor, disposal, and any additional services. If a company can't explain their pricing structure clearly, they're likely hiding something.
Local expertise and familiarity with regional climate. A window company in Townsend ON that understands Greater Toronto Area weather patterns knows which materials perform best against our winters and spring thaws. They've worked with homes similar to yours. This experience prevents costly mistakes.
Verifiable references and reviews. Don't rely solely on online ratings. Ask for references from recent projects in your neighborhood. Talk to actual homeowners who had work done. A reputable company welcomes this scrutiny.

How long does window and door installation take?
Most residential window and door projects take between two to five business days, depending on the scope of work and number of openings. Your installer should provide a clear timeline during the estimate phase. Proper installation takes time-if someone promises to finish faster than that, they may be cutting corners.
What's the difference between replacement windows and new construction windows?
Replacement windows fit inside your existing frame, making them ideal for renovation projects. New construction windows are used when framing is being rebuilt or new construction is happening. For most homeowners in Townsend ON replacing aging windows, replacement windows are the practical choice because they avoid extensive exterior work and maintain your home's structure.
